This Best of Austin City Limits – 1976 To 1981 provides a look at the vast diversity of “top shelf” music from The Charlie Daniels Band playing People Down In Texas….to Larry Gatlin and the Gatlin Brothers singing She’s A Broken Lady….to country legend Willie Nelson and the Family Band doing Blue Eyes Crying in the Rain….to R & B immortal Ray Charles performing I’m Busted….to blue grass founder Earl Scruggs playing Foggy Mountain Breakdown…..to Grand Ole Opry legendary singer/songwriter Tom T. Hall singing I Remember The That Clayton Delaney Died….to country legend Merle Haggard performing Got That Old Fashion Love In My Heart….to country swing legendary Bob Wills Band playing San Antonio Rose…..Austin, TX favorite sons Johnny Rodriquez + Willie Nelson teaming up for Jambalaya….to legendary guitar soloist Chet Atkins playing The Autumn Leaves….to the Tennessee Cowboy Mel Tillis singing “Good Woman Blues”…..to pop legend Hoyt Axton playing Joy To The World…. to county music icon Don Williams performing Amanda, Light of My Life…..to cowboy music legend Marty Robbins performing Out In West Texas Town of El Paso….to country music legend Floyd Tillman singing the 1st country cheating song Slippin’ Around…..to a medley of some of the absolutely greatest bands with fiddles in the band playing the country music national anthem The Orange Blossom Special.….and finishing off with guitar masters Roy Clark and Gatemouth Brown playing their version of Count Basie’s One O’Clock Jump…..so, we ask you ….how could you ever ask for more than this.
